Brunei Darussalam: Age dependency ratio, old (% of working-age population)

In , Brunei Darussalam's Age dependency ratio, old (% of working-age population) was 9.50.

That's up 5.7% from 2023, the highest value on record.

The global average for this indicator in 2024 was 16.38 . Brunei Darussalam ranks #135 globally out of 217 reporting countries. Within East Asia & Pacific, it ranks #27 of 37.

About Age dependency ratio, old (% of working-age population)

Age dependency ratio, old, is the ratio of older dependents--people older than 64--to the working-age population--those ages 15-64. Data are shown as the proportion of dependents per 100 working-age population.
